About The Position

The Quality Manager is responsible for developing, implementing, and maintaining quality systems and processes within a plastic injection molding manufacturing environment. This role ensures that products meet customer specifications, regulatory requirements, and company quality standards while driving continuous improvement initiatives across production, tooling, and supplier quality.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ain and improve the company Quality Management System (QMS) in compliance with standards such as ISO 9001 and/or IATF 16949.
  • Lead internal and external quality audits.
  • Ensure compliance with customer-specific requirements and industry regulations.
  • Develop and maintain quality procedures, work instructions, and documentation.
  • Monitor manufacturing processes to ensure consistent product quality.
  • Analyze production data, scrap rates, defects, and customer complaints to identify trends and corrective actions.
  • Oversee first article inspections, process validations, and PPAP submissions.
  • Ensure proper use of statistical process control (SPC) and quality inspection techniques.
  • Lead root cause analysis.
  • Drive continuous improvement projects focused on reducing defects, scrap, and rework.
  • Collaborate with engineering, tooling, maintenance, and production teams to improve molding processes and product quality.
  • Support Lean Manufacturing and Six Sigma initiatives.
  • Serve as the primary contact for customer quality concerns and corrective actions.
  • Manage supplier quality performance and incoming inspection processes.
  • Coordinate containment activities and corrective action implementation when quality issues arise.
  • Participate in customer audits and quality meetings.
  • Supervise quality technicians, inspectors, and lab personnel.
  • Train employees on quality standards, inspection methods, and quality awareness.
  • Establish departmental goals, KPIs, and performance metrics.
  • Foster a culture of accountability and continuous improvement.
